Есть отличная удаленная работа для php+codeception+jenkins+allure+docker спецов. 100% remote! Присоединиться к проекту

не удается запустить Robot Framework


(kom) #1

Установил и переустановил python 2.7.2, jython2.5.2, java, robotframework. - пробовал разные версии.

Нужно использовать кейворды из внутренней джава-библиотеки DbMgr.

Использую скрипт-файл, в котором прописан путь к джава-библиотекам:

set _JAVA_OPTS=-Duser.language=en -Duser.country=US -Dconsole.encoding=UTF-8 -Dfile.encoding=UTF-8 -Djava.ext.dirs=%robot%\lib

Затем запускаю нужный кейс в ride с помощью custom script.

Именно с такими настройками библиотека запускается на других компьютерах, но на одном каждый раз ошибка при запуске любого кейса с использованием джава-библиотеки DbMgr.

UnicodeEncodeError: 'ascii' codec can't encode characters in position 134-135: ordinal not in range(128)
Traceback (most recent call last):

 

ос: windows 7

 


(Mykhailo Poliarush) #2

ну это явно какая-то проблема с строками, на других языках кроме английского

может быть русский или какие-то еще языки используются?

а ты пробовал запустить на другой машине?


(Mykhailo Poliarush) #3

а если запустить в python 

import selenium 

есть какая-то ошибка?


(kom) #4

Нет другие библиотеки импортируются нормально, проблема именно с этими джава-библиотеками.